BJ Batson | Prep Girls Hoops Scout
Kimora is another player I have seen 4-5 times this Summer with Holy Innocents at the Milton Summer League on Tuesdays in June with some the of the very best teams and players in the state. She has performed exceptionally well in that setting somewhat behind closed doors, but her game was on full display for the college coaches in attendance (over 100) at the GBCA Live event at Lakepoint. She has offers from several Power Four schools already and coaches from those schools were there watching including, Georgia Tech, Oklahoma, Florida, and Mississippi State. I overheard coaches from the ACC and SEC during the course of the event next to me heap a lot of praise on her as well. Those two schools have not offered her as of the time I am typing this, but that could change very easily. She is gifted athletically with elite speed, quickness, and explosion when she elevates off the ground. Even against kids three years older than her, Kimora stands out with her ability to blow by defenders in the half court as well as transition and elevate over defenders on her jump shot as well as finishing at the rim. Her offensive bag is overflowing, but her ability to shoot the basketball consistently is what separates her from other players in her class. She has led her team in scoring as a 13 year old (recently turned 14) playing 17U with Kentucky Premier on the Nike EYBL circuit, something that is almost unheard of. She is already a national recruit for a reason. Her sister Kaiya finished her career at the University of Tennessee this past Spring.
